免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

前端打包app

前端打包 app 是将前端代码打包为原生应用程序的过程,使得前端开发人员可以使用前端技术快速开发原生应用程序。在现今移动互联网的发展趋势下,打包 app 成为了前端开发的重要一环,本文将介绍前端打包 app 的原理和详细介绍。

一、前端打包 app 的原理

前端打包 app 的原理是将前端代码转换为原生应用程序,使得前端开发人员可以通过前端技术快速开发原生应用程序。具体实现方法如下:

1. 使用框架:前端开发人员可以使用一些开源的框架,如 React Native、Ionic 等,这些框架可以将前端代码转换为原生应用程序。

2. 使用工具:前端开发人员可以使用一些工具,如 Cordova、PhoneGap 等,这些工具可以将前端代码转换为原生应用程序。

3. 使用插件:前端开发人员可以使用一些插件,如 Apache Cordova 插件、PhoneGap 插件等,这些插件可以将前端代码转换为原生应用程序。

二、前端打包 app 的详细介绍

前端打包 app 的详细介绍包括以下几个方面:

1. React Native 打包 app

React Native 是一种使用 React 构建原生应用程序的框架,可以将前端代码转换为原生应用程序。React Native 使用 JavaScript 和 React 开发原生应用程序,可以使用 React Native 提供的组件和 API 来开发原生应用程序。

React Native 提供了一些工具来打包 app,如 Xcode、Android Studio 等。开发人员可以使用这些工具将 React Native 代码打包为原生应用程序。

2. Ionic 打包 app

Ionic 是一种使用 Angular 构建混合应用程序的框架,可以将前端代码转换为原生应用程序。Ionic 使用 Angular 和 TypeScript 开发混合应用程序,可以使用 Ionic 提供的组件和 API 来开发混合应用程序。

Ionic 提供了一些工具来打包 app,如 Ionic CLI、Xcode、Android Studio 等。开发人员可以使用这些工具将 Ionic 代码打包为原生应用程序。

3. Cordova 打包 app

Cordova 是一种使用 HTML、CSS 和 JavaScript 构建混合应用程序的工具,可以将前端代码转换为原生应用程序。Cordova 使用 HTML、CSS 和 JavaScript 开发混合应用程序,可以使用 Cordova 提供的插件来访问原生设备功能。

Cordova 提供了一些工具来打包 app,如 Cordova CLI、Xcode、Android Studio 等。开发人员可以使用这些工具将 Cordova 代码打包为原生应用程序。

4. PhoneGap 打包 app

PhoneGap 是一种使用 HTML、CSS 和 JavaScript 构建混合应用程序的工具,可以将前端代码转换为原生应用程序。PhoneGap 使用 HTML、CSS 和 JavaScript 开发混合应用程序,可以使用 PhoneGap 提供的插件来访问原生设备功能。

PhoneGap 提供了一些工具来打包 app,如 PhoneGap CLI、Xcode、Android Studio 等。开发人员可以使用这些工具将 PhoneGap 代码打包为原生应用程序。

总结:

前端打包 app 是将前端代码转换为原生应用程序的过程,使得前端开发人员可以使用前端技术快速开发原生应用程序。前端打包 app 的实现方法包括使用框架、使用工具和使用插件。具体实现方法包括 React Native 打包 app、Ionic 打包 app、Cordova 打包 app 和 PhoneGap 打包 app。


相关知识:
apk打包解包工具
APK是Android应用程序的安装包格式,它包含了应用程序的所有资源和代码。APK打包解包工具可以帮助开发人员对APK文件进行修改、优化和调试等操作,从而提高应用程序的质量和性能。下面将详细介绍APK打包解包工具的原理和使用方法。APK打包解包工具的原理
2023-04-06
把网页打包成app
将网页打包成App,可以让用户在手机或平板电脑等移动设备上直接访问网页,而无需再通过浏览器进行访问。这种方式可以提高用户的体验,同时也方便了网站的管理和推广,下面详细介绍将网页打包成App的原理和步骤。一、原理将网页打包成App的原理是将网页的HTML、C
2023-04-06
封装app网站
封装app是指将一个网站通过特定的技术手段转化为移动应用程序,使用户可以在手机上直接打开使用,而不需要通过浏览器访问网站。封装app的原理是通过将网站的代码和资源文件打包成一个本地应用程序,同时利用一些技术手段将网站的内容显示在应用程序中,使用户可以像使用
2023-04-06
桌面app打包生成
桌面应用程序是一种在计算机上运行的软件,通常是为了完成特定的任务或提供特定的功能而设计的。桌面应用程序可以是单独的应用程序,也可以是包含在操作系统中的应用程序。为了让桌面应用程序能够在不同的计算机上运行,需要将它们打包成可执行文件或安装程序。本文将介绍桌面
2023-04-06
webapp打包wgt
Web App是一种基于Web技术的应用程序,它可以通过浏览器来访问,并且不需要安装,这种应用程序的优势在于可以跨平台使用,无需考虑操作系统的问题。在移动互联网时代,Web App越来越受到用户的关注,因为它们可以快速地开发和部署,同时可以在不同的移动设备
2023-04-06
ios打包apk
iOS是一个封闭的操作系统,只有经过苹果公司认证的应用才能在其设备上运行。而Android则是一种开放的操作系统,可以通过安装APK文件来运行应用。因此,如果想要在Android设备上运行iOS应用,就需要将iOS应用打包成APK文件。本文将详细介绍如何进
2023-04-06
网页打包app源码
网页打包app源码,也就是将网页转化为移动应用程序的代码,可以帮助网站拥有更多的用户,并且可以通过应用程序的形式更好地展示网站的内容。下面是网页打包app的原理和详细介绍。一、网页打包app的原理网页打包app的原理是将网页的HTML、CSS和JavaSc
2023-04-06
项目打包手机apk
在移动应用开发过程中,打包生成APK是必不可少的一个环节。APK是Android应用程序的安装包文件,它包含了应用程序的所有资源和代码。在打包APK的过程中,需要进行编译、混淆、压缩等一系列操作,最终生成一个可以在Android设备上安装和运行的文件。下面
2023-04-06
网址打包到app
在移动互联网时代,越来越多的网站和应用程序被开发出来,为用户提供各种各样的服务和功能。然而,用户需要不断地在各个应用程序之间切换,让他们感到很不方便。为了解决这个问题,很多开发者开始尝试将网站打包成一个应用程序,方便用户在一个应用程序内完成多种操作。这种将
2023-04-06
手机打包apk工具
手机打包apk工具是一种将Android应用程序打包为APK文件的工具。APK文件是Android应用程序的安装文件,可以在Android设备上安装和运行。在开发Android应用程序时,开发者需要将应用程序打包为APK文件,以便将其发布到Google P
2023-04-06
ios和安卓打包
在移动应用开发中,打包是一个非常重要的步骤。打包是将应用程序编译成可执行的二进制文件,并将其打包成安装包的过程。在iOS和安卓平台上,打包的过程有所不同。下面我们来详细介绍一下iOS和安卓打包的原理和步骤。一、iOS打包iOS打包的过程比较复杂,需要经过以
2023-04-06
h5调用app分享功能
在移动互联网时代,APP已成为人们日常生活不可或缺的一部分。为了更好的用户体验,APP一般会提供分享功能,以便用户将自己的体验和感受分享给其他人。而在移动端的H5页面中,如何调用APP的分享功能呢?下面我们来简单介绍一下。一、分享功能的原理在H5页面中调用
2023-04-06